About service in local government bodies
This Law determines the principles, legal and organizational basis of providing the public, professional, politically impartial, effective service in local government bodies functioning in interests (common interests) of territorial communities and also conditions and procedure for realization by citizens of Ukraine for the right of equal access to service in local government bodies.
1. The service in local government bodies is public, professional activity of citizens of Ukraine who hold positions in local government bodies, on ensuring realization with territorial communities of the right to local self-government and implementation of the separate powers of executive bodies conferred by the law.
2. In local government bodies officials of local self-government to whom elected officials of local self-government and employees of local self-government enter serve.
1. In this Law the following terms are used in the following value:
1) the direct head – the closest head to whom the employee of local self-government is directly subordinated;
2) the highest position – the position relating to the highest subcategory of positions of employees of local self-government;
3) the elected official of local self-government (further - the elected official) - the citizen of Ukraine elected on local elections, elected or approved by the relevant council to position in local government body for term of office of the relevant council works in local government body at permanent basis, receives the salary for the account of the local budget and carries out the powers of local self-government provided by the law;
4) disciplinary production set of procedural actions for forming, consideration of disciplinary case (identification of availability or absence in decisions, actions, failure to act of the serving local self-government of minor offense, circumstances of its making) and decision makings about imposing of the corresponding authority punishment or closing of production;
5) the head of service in local government body (further - the head of service) - the official of local self-government given authority on management of service and the organization of work of other workers in this body according to this Law;
6) the lowest position – the position relating to the lowest subcategory of positions of employees of local self-government;
7) position in local government body – primary structural unit of local government body determined by structure and the staff list with the established job responsibilities;
8) professional competence capability of person within the powers determined by position to apply special knowledge, skills, to show the corresponding moral and business qualities for proper accomplishment of the established obligations, training, professional and personal development;
9) professional training acquisition and enhancement of professional knowledge, skills that provides appropriate level of professional qualification of the employee of local self-government for its professional activity;
10) equivalent position position in local government body concerning which identical requirements to professional competence of candidates for its occupation are established and which belongs to one subcategory of positions of employees of local self-government;
11) the employee of local self-government - the citizen of Ukraine who holds position in local government body receives the salary for the account of the local budget and carries out the obligations established for this position connected with accomplishment of tasks and functions of local self-government on:
a) preparation of drafts of acts of local government bodies and their officials, organization of execution of such acts and control of their execution;
b) provision of administrative services;
c) management of utility property, property of common property of territorial communities of villages, settlements, cities;
d) personnel management in local government bodies;
ґ) implementation of other tasks and functions of local self-government determined by the law;
12) functions on servicing – the work of the employee of local government body which is not providing implementation of the powers which are directly connected with accomplishment of tasks and functions of local self-government.

1. The service in local government bodies is performed with respect for the following principles:
1) supremacy of law - providing priority of the rights and freedoms of man and citizen according to the Constitution of Ukraine determining content and orientation of activities when implementing functions and powers of local self-government;
Legality - obligation to act 2) only on the basis of the, within powers and the method provided by the Constitution and the laws of Ukraine;
3) patriotism – commitment and right service to the Ukrainian people;
4) service to territorial communities – activities orientations on realization and protection of the right of territorial communities to local self-government, ensuring their legitimate interests determined by the Constitution and the laws of Ukraine;
5) combination of local and state interests – obligations when implementing powers to consider bases of state policy in the corresponding industry (sphere);
6) virtues – orientations of actions in protection of public interests and refusal of prevalence of private interest during implementation of powers;
7) efficiency – rational and productive use of resources for the implementation of functions and powers of local self-government and separate powers of executive bodies conferred by the law;
8) equal access to service in bodies of local self-government prohibition of all forms and manifestations of discrimination, lack of unreasonable restrictions or provisions of unreasonable benefits to certain categories of citizens in case of revenues to service in local government bodies and its passings;
9) professionalism – competent, objective and impartial accomplishment of job responsibilities, permanent increase in level of professional competence;
10) political impartiality - non-admission of influence of political views on actions and decisions, and also abstention from demonstration of the relation to political parties, demonstrations of own political views in case of execution of job responsibilities;
11) transparency - informing on activities of officials of local self-government, except the cases determined by the Constitution and the laws of Ukraine, guaranteeing open entry to information on activities of officials of local self-government in the amounts and procedure determined by the law;
12) opennesses - involvement of the public, including by carrying out public consultations, to discussion of questions on development, acceptance and accomplishment of acts of local government bodies, realization of other powers of local government bodies;
13) stability – appointment of employees of local self-government is termless, except the cases provided by the law, independence of members of employees of local self-government of change of heads of service;
14) independence of management of service in bodies of local self-government non-interference of public authorities or their officials in implementation by local government bodies and their officials of the powers on management of service in local government bodies;
15) responsibility – personal legal responsibility for improper execution and non-execution of job responsibilities.

1. Positions of employees of local self-government are divided into categories and subcategories depending on procedure for appointment, content and amount of powers, degree of responsibility, necessary level of professional competence of employees of local self-government.
2. Positions of employees of local self-government are divided into the following categories:
1) category I – positions:
the executive committee managing affairs rural, settlement, city, district in the city (in case of creation) council;
the executive office of regional, regional council managing affairs;
the secretariat (device) of the Kiev, Sevastopol city council managing affairs;
heads of departments, managements and other executive bodies rural, settlement, city, district in the city (in case of creation) council with the status of the legal entity of the public law, their deputies;
2) category II – positions:
heads of structural divisions of the device rural, settlement, city, district in the city (in case of creation) council, their deputies;
heads of structural divisions of departments, managements and other executive bodies rural, settlement, city, district in the city (in case of creation) council with the status of the legal entity of the public law, their deputies;
heads of structural divisions of executive office of regional, regional council, their deputies;
heads of structural divisions of the secretariat (device) of the Kiev, Sevastopol city council, their deputies;
3) category III – the positions of chief specialists, leading experts, specialists, other positions of employees of local self-government which are not referred to categories I and II.
1. Categories of positions of employees of local self-government are divided into subcategories:
1) category I:
I-1 – positions managing affairs in local government bodies;
I-2 - positions of heads of executive bodies rural, settlement, city, district in the city (in case of creation) council with the status of the legal entity of the public law, their deputies;
2) category II:
II-1 - positions of heads of independent structural divisions of the device rural, settlement, city, district in the city (in case of creation) Council, the secretariat (device) of the Kiev, Sevastopol city council, executive office of regional, regional council, executive bodies rural, settlement, city, district in the city (in case of creation) council with the status of the legal entity of the public law and their deputies;
II-2 - positions of heads of structural divisions as a part of independent structural divisions of the device rural, settlement, city, district in the city (in case of creation) Council, the secretariat (device) of the Kiev, Sevastopol city council, executive office of regional, regional council, executive bodies rural, settlement, city, district in the city (in case of creation) council with the status of the legal entity of the public law and their deputies;
3) category III:
III-1 – positions of chief specialists in local government bodies;
III-2 – positions of leading experts in local government bodies;
III-3 – positions of specialists in local government bodies.

1. The employee of local self-government has the right on:
1) respect of his personality, honor and advantage, fair and respect for from heads, colleagues and other persons;
2) accurate determination of job responsibilities;
3) proper conditions of service and their material logistics;
4) compensation depending on post, results of office activities, service length in local government bodies and rank;
5) leaves, social and provision of pensions according to the law;
6) increase in level of professional competence according to requirements of local government body;
7) job development taking into account professional competence, results of office activities and fair accomplishment of the job responsibilities;
8) participation in activities of labor unions, other public associations, except the cases provided by the law;
9) appeal in the procedure for decisions on imposing of authority punishment established by the law, dismissal, and also conclusion about results of assessment of its office activities;
10) protection against illegal prosecution from public authorities, other state bodies, local government bodies and their officials in case of the message it about the facts of violation of requirements of the present or other laws of Ukraine;
11) obtaining by the written request from public authorities, other state bodies, local government bodies, the companies, organizations and the organizations of all patterns of ownership of necessary information on the questions relating to its powers in the cases established by the law;
12) free acquaintance with documents on passing of service by it;
13) open entry to information on vacant positions in local government body.
